N20 100 RPM Micro Metal Gear Motor vs. Other Small Motors: Which Is Right for Your Project?

N20 100 rpm

When it comes to selecting the right motor for your electronics or robotics project, the choices can be overwhelming. From DC motors to servo motors, there’s a wide variety of options available, but which one is best for your needs? Let’s take a closer look at the N20 100 RPM Micro Metal Gear Motor and compare it to other commonly used motors in similar applications.

The N20 100 RPM Micro Metal Gear Motor:

This motor stands out because of its low speed (100 RPM) and metal gear design, making it highly durable and reliable. Ideal for applications where precise control over speed is required, it ensures smoother operation and better performance in small robotic systems or electronic circuits.

How Does It Compare to Other Motors?

  • N20 Motor vs. DC Motors: While standard DC motors can also be used in robotics, they often lack the precision and torque provided by the metal gears in the N20 motor. This makes the N20 motor a better choice for projects that require a combination of small size, speed control, and durability.
  • N20 Motor vs. Servo Motors: Servo motors are great for applications where position control is necessary. However, when it comes to continuous motion and high efficiency at low speeds, the N20 motor’s 100 RPM makes it a more suitable solution.
